软考
APP下载

软件工程标准化的内容

随着现代社会的不断发展,软件工程日益成为人们生产和生活的必需品。现代软件开发涉及的技术和工具非常庞杂,需要专业的团队和管理手段。而软件工程标准化则是一种行之有效的管理手段,它可以保证软件项目质量、标准化程度、进度掌控和风险可控。本文将从多个角度分析软件工程标准化的内容,探讨其中的关键内容。

1. 软件工程标准化框架

ISO/IEC 12207是软件工程领域的国际标准,它规定了软件开发、维护和评审过程中需要满足的要求。它指导软件开发的整个生命周期,包括需求定义、设计、编码、测试和维护等各个阶段。ISO/IEC 12207标准的最大特点是提供了一个软件工程标准化的框架,为企业制定软件工程标准提供了依据。

2. 软件需求标准化

软件需求是软件开发的重要基础。软件需求标准化是指对软件需求进行分析、定义和管理,从而防止软件开发过程中出现的需求波动和漏洞,保证软件开发的顺畅进行。在软件需求标准化中,需要明确软件需求的来源和类型、需求规格说明书的编写标准、需求变更管理等内容。

3. 软件设计标准化

软件设计是软件开发中非常关键的环节,正确认识软件设计标准化的作用,可以提高软件设计的质量和效率。在软件设计标准化中,需要明确软件结构的设计原则、软件模块的设计方法、软件代码的规范等内容。同时,还需要制定相应的软件测试方法和标准,从而保证软件开发质量的可控性。

4. 软件工程管理标准化

软件工程管理包括项目管理、过程管理、配置管理、品质管理等各个方面,涉及到软件开发的方方面面。软件工程管理标准化是指通过标准化的管理方法、流程和工具,对软件工程进行全面细致的管理,从而实现软件开发过程的可控性和可预见性。软件工程管理标准化需要明确的内容包括项目计划管理、需求变更管理、质量控制管理等。

5. 软件测试标准化

软件测试是软件开发中不可缺少的过程,它涉及到软件功能的完备性、稳定性和容错性。软件测试标准化是指制定一系列标准化的软件测试方法和过程,从而保证软件测试的专业性和全面性。软件测试标准化的内容包括测试计划制定、测试用例设计、测试执行和测试报告等。

本文从多个角度分析了软件工程标准化的内容,总结出软件工程标准化框架、软件需求标准化、软件设计标准化、软件工程管理标准化和软件测试标准化五个关键内容。软件工程标准化能够保证软件项目的质量和进度,提高软件开发效率,是企业进行软件开发、测试、维护的必备手段。

备考资料 免费领取:系统集成项目管理工程师报考指南+考情分析+思维导图等 立即下载
真题演练 精准解析历年真题,助你高效备考! 立即做题
相关阅读
系统集成项目管理工程师题库